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kirkcaldy to Hollingbourne start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kirkcaldy to Hollingbourne start from £107.50 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kirkcaldy to Hollingbourne are available for £216.00 one way

Station Facilities and Services

Kirkcaldy Train Station stands out for its comprehensive range of facilities designed to offer comfort and accessibility to all passengers. The ticket office operates daily, from 6:30 a.m. to 7:00 p.m during weekdays and Saturdays, and from 8:00 a.m. to 7:15 p.m. on Sundays, ensuring travelers can access services during peak hours. For those who prefer a digital approach to purchasing tickets, ticket machines are readily available, and importantly, they are accessible for those requiring assistance.

As you enter the station, you’ll be greeted with easily accessible platforms, categorized under Category A for accessibility. While the station boasts ramp access, accessible parking options, and step-free access throughout, it's important to note the lack of accessible toilets, which travelers might need to plan around.

Whether you're waiting for a train or simply want some respite, the station offers waiting rooms open every day from 6:30 a.m. to 7:30 p.m., and there are seating areas for comfort. For any immediate queries or assistance, help points are stationed throughout for convenience.

Shopping, Dining, and Other Amenities

Those in need of refreshments will find a mobile coffee van and the well-known WHSmith to fulfill quick snack requirements. Although there isn't an ATM available, other amenities such as photo booths cater to additional traveler needs. While public Wi-Fi access is available, enhancing connectivity for all travelers, unfortunately, there isn't a currency exchange facility within the premises.

Onward Travel Options

The seamless connectivity extends beyond the train services at Kirkcaldy. For rail replacement services, buses conveniently stop outside the station building at the entrance to Platform 2. Bus travelers can explore options with ease via Traveline Scotland’s services, accessible both online or by phone, making transitions between transport modes smooth and hassle-free.

Taxi services are accessible, and further information about available taxis can be found on the Train Taxi website. For the eco-friendly traveler, bicycle hire is an available option through Spokes Cycles, ensuring the environmentally conscious commuter has local transport support.

While Hollingbourne Station may not boast a traditional ticket office, it provides ticket machines for easy ticket collection. These machines, with accessible features by the entrance to platform 2, ensure that no matter your destination, your journey starts smoothly. For those leveraging smart technology, note that smartcards are not available at this station, but rest assured, the basic travel needs are well-catered.

When it comes to assistance, the station is equipped with a help point where you can reach staff if support is needed. Even though the station is unstaffed, the on-train staff is available to help passengers with disabilities or with luggage. CCTV ensures passenger security throughout the station.
